== PRELIMINARY EARTHQUAKE REPORT ==

U.S. Geological Survey, Menlo Park, California
U.C. Berkeley Seismological Laboratory, Berkeley, California


Version #0: This report supersedes any earlier reports of this event. This is a computer-generated message. This event has not yet been reviewed by a seismologist.

A micro earthquake occurred at 3:06:31 AM (PST) on Friday, February 20, 2026.
The magnitude 1.2 event occurred 3 km (2 miles) ESE of Berkeley, CA.
The hypocentral depth is 10 km ( 6 miles).


Magnitude 1.2 - duration magnitude (Md)
Time Friday, February 20, 2026 at 3:06:31 AM (PST)
Friday, February 20, 2026 at 11:06:31 (UTC)
Distance from Berkeley, CA - 3 km (2 miles) ESE (113 degrees)
Piedmont, CA - 4 km (3 miles) NNW (346 degrees)
Emeryville, CA - 5 km (3 miles) NE (48 degrees)
Albany, CA - 6 km (3 miles) ESE (121 degrees)
Kensington, CA - 6 km (4 miles) SSE (149 degrees)
Coordinates 37 deg. 51.7 min. N (37.861N), 122 deg. 14.6 min. W (122.243W)
Depth 9.71 km (6.00 miles)
Quality Excellent
Location Quality Parameters Nst=16, Nph=16, Dmin=1.5 km, Rmss=0.02 sec, Erho=0.38 km, Erzz=0.469999999 km, Gp=63 degrees
Event ID# nc75316282
